Printmaking: studio access course (Thursdays)

When
  • Thursday 16 October 2025 from 6:30pm to 9pm
Cost

Adult: $210

This 4-week Thursday evening studio access course is a fantastic opportunity for more experienced printmaking students to develop their own self-directed projects with support from an expert printmaker.

In our well-equipped printmaking studio, you’ll have access to all the equipment needed for relief block printing, dry point etching and photographic plates. Basic materials including inks and proofing paper are provided.

You’ll work at your own pace on your project with technical assistance and advice from our experienced tutor on hand.

Instruction is provided on materials, products, tools, equipment and studio procedures.
